Transaction 4659530585e71af9b278d0b32bbaddd527c590f230f97e83451c5bc2b93e341f
1 Input
1 Output
-
4659530585e71af9b278d0b32bbaddd527c590f230f97e83451c5bc2b93e341f:0
- value
- 1506159
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5d71737f50c3e75b02972d1b7aa5a92da240eae OP_EQUAL
- address
- 3JGVu2ctkeQKRNAqjHgoq4GmWieQ5Gm453